College lacrosse: UVA announces ESPN men’s lax broadcast schedule

Chris Graham

ESPN announced its men’s lacrosse live broadcasting and streaming schedules for events that will appear on ESPN affiliated networks.

A total of 13 men’s lacrosse events will be carried on either ESPNU, ESPN+ or ACC Network Extra. In addition to UVA’s 13 regular season games to be aired by either ESPNU, ESPN+ or ACC Network Extra, the 2019 ACC Men’s Lacrosse Championship will also air on ACC Network Extra and a channel from the ESPN Family of Networks.

ACC Network Extra is a dedicated digital channel for ACC sports which is available to authenticated subscribers of ESPN3 through WatchESPN and the ESPN app at no additional charge.

Schedule

  • Feb. 16 Lehigh ACCNE
  • Feb. 18 High Point ACCNE
  • Feb. 23 at Princeton ESPN+
  • March 2 at Syracuse ESPNU
  • March 10 Brown, ACCNE
  • March 16 Notre Dame, ACCNE
  • March 23 at Johns Hopkins, ESPN3 (Tape Delay on ESPNU 3/24 at 7:30 p.m.)
  • March 29 Richmond, ACCNE
  • March 31 Utah, ACCNE
  • April 6 North Carolina, ACCNE
  • April 13 at Duke, ESPNU
  • April 16 VMI, ACCNE
  • April 20 Marist, ACCNE
  • April 25 ACC 4/5, ACCNE
  • April 27 ACC Semifinal TBD ESPN Family of Networks
  • April 29 ACC Final TBD ESPN Family of Networks
